Kevin Williamson is a film producer and television showrunner. He was born in New Bern, North Carolina on March 14th, 1965. Kevin is responsible for the creation of several popular TV shows, many of which fall into the teen drama genre. He created the popular WB Network television series Dawson's Creek, which ran for six seasons between 1998 and 2003. He was also the creator of the short-lived series Hidden Palms as well as the supernatural mystery series Glory Days. In 2009, Kevin became the showrunner for the first of two supernatural teen drama programs based on the works of author L.J. Smith. The first was The Vampire Diaries, which began airing on the CW Network in 2009 and the second was The Secret Circle, which aired after The Vampire Diaries, but only lasted a single season.

Other works
- Scream; 1996; Writer
- I Know What You Did Last Summer; 1997; Writer
- Scream 2; 1997; Writer; Executive producer
- Halloween H20: Twenty Years Later; 1998; Co-executive producer
- The Faculty; 1998; Writer
- Cursed; 2005; Writer
- Scream 4; 2011; Writer
